Danya Devs Hits Massive Streaming Milestone With “1 Million” EP. Sphelele “Danya Devs” Dunywa, one half of the acclaimed South African Afro-pop duo Blaq Diamond, is riding high on the success of his burgeoning solo career.

The artist, known for his soul-stirring vocals and innovative fusion of Maskandi, umBhaqanga, and modern pop, announced that his debut solo EP, 1 Million, has skyrocketed past 5 million all-time streams since its release just three months ago.
Taking to Instagram, the “Ibhanoyi” hitmaker expressed gratitude to the fans who have supported his project after 3 months of its release. “Thank you for 5 million streams on 1 Million EP 🔥🔥🙏🏾🙏🏾,” Danya wrote.

Released on August 21, 2025, via Umuthi Records (the label co-founded by Blaq Diamond in 2020), 1 Million is a four-track powerhouse that showcases Danya’s evolution beyond the duo’s signature sound. Blending introspective lyrics about ambition, love, and cultural pride with infectious Afro-pop rhythms, the EP has resonated deeply with listeners across the continent and beyond. Streaming platforms report 5,152,902 all-time streams to date, a remarkable achievement that highlights Danya’s ability to captivate audiences on his own terms.
As the vocal powerhouse of Blaq Diamond—alongside longtime collaborator Ndumiso “Ndu Browns” Mdletshe—Danya has long been a cornerstone of South Africa’s music scene. The duo, hailing from Ladysmith in KwaZulu-Natal, first bonded over a school bus cypher in 2010 and rose to fame with their 2017 debut album Inqola, earning SAMA nominations and hits like “Ibhanoyi.”
After parting ways with Ambitiouz Entertainment in 2021, they carved out independence with Umuthi Records, dropping chart-toppers such as “Summer YoMuthi” and the 2024 album Zulu Romance. Yet, Danya’s solo pivot with 1 Million marks a bold new chapter, proving his star power shines solo just as brightly.
